<p>To evaluate patients’ adaptability to attachments and their quality of life during the use of Invisalign®. 25 patients (mean age: 32.3&#xa0;years) beginning treatment with Invisalign using attachments were evaluated. A questionnaire containing questions regarding comfort, esthetic, and Ohip-14 was applied in 4 stages: the same-day attachments were installed 15, 45, and 90&#xa0;days after installation. Intragroup comparison between the evaluated stages was performed using repeated measures ANOVA. The correlation between the number of attachments and discomfort was assessed using Pearson’s correlation test. The day the attachments were bonded was considered the most uncomfortable for patients to cheek adaptation (7.52 ± 2.87). There were no differences in aesthetic appearance and quality of life concerning the patient’s perception of the attachments during the first 3&#xa0;months of treatment. On the installation day, the maxillary attachments were more uncomfortable for the lips, cheeks, and tongue (<i>p</i> = 0.043; 0.013 and 0.004, respectively), while the mandibular attachments were for the lips and tongue (<i>p</i> = 0.004 and 0.029, respectively). There was a positive correlation between anterior attachments and the tongue on the first day (<i>p</i> = 0.010). For posterior attachments, this correlation occurred with the lips, cheeks, and tongue on the installation day (<i>p</i> = 0.002; 0.039 and 0.031, respectively), remaining significant at all stages only regarding lips (T1:<i> p</i> = 0.022; T2:<i> p</i> = 0.032 and T3:<i> p</i> = 0.017). There was some discomfort in the cheeks when the attachments were bonded. However, after 15&#xa0;days, there was an improvement in adaptability and quality of life. The number of anterior and posterior attachments was correlated with the lips, cheeks, and tongue discomfort at installation, and the number of posterior attachments, with lips discomfort during all stages evaluated. Orthodontists may guide their patients regarding adaptation to the attachments. Additionally, the orthodontist may base their treatment plans on using the fewest attachments possible<b>.</b></p>
